mirror of
https://github.com/Luzifer/continuous-spark.git
synced 2024-10-18 04:44:24 +00:00
Daemon intended to do continuous tests against a sparkyfish server
03baf4665d
Bumps [golang.org/x/sys](https://github.com/golang/sys) from 0.0.0-20201130171929-760e229fe7c5 to 0.1.0. - [Release notes](https://github.com/golang/sys/releases) - [Commits](https://github.com/golang/sys/commits/v0.1.0) --- updated-dependencies: - dependency-name: golang.org/x/sys dependency-type: direct:production ... Signed-off-by: dependabot[bot] <support@github.com> |
||
---|---|---|
.gitignore | ||
.repo-runner.yaml | ||
go.mod | ||
go.sum | ||
History.md | ||
influx.go | ||
LICENSE | ||
main.go | ||
Makefile | ||
ping.go | ||
README.md | ||
screenshot.png | ||
spark.go | ||
throughput.go |
Luzifer / continuous-spark
This tool is a daemon intended to do continuous tests against a sparkyfish server. The measurements are sent to an InfluxDB for graphing and are stored locally in a TSV file for reference.
Why? Quite easy: My internet connection is quite often way slower (170Kbit vs. 200Mbit) as promised in the contract I'm paying for so I set up this daemon on my NAS connected using 2x1Gbit cable to my providers FritzBox. On the other side an unmodified sparkyfish server is running on a 1Gbit datacenter connection. The test is executed every 15m and looking at the graph causes me to weep...